Interesting Fact #1: AI as a Teaching Assistant
AI is increasingly being used as a teaching assistant in classrooms around the world. These smart systems can analyze data, provide personalized feedback to students, and adapt lessons to individual learning styles. By automating routine tasks, AI allows teachers to focus on more complex and creative aspects of education.

Interesting Fact #2: AI-powered Adaptive Learning
Adaptive learning platforms powered by AI algorithms are revolutionizing education. These platforms can tailor lessons to individual students, identifying their strengths and weaknesses, and providing personalized content accordingly. By adapting to each learner’s needs, AI enhances the educational experience and improves learning outcomes.

Interesting Fact #3: Virtual Reality and AI in Education
Virtual reality (VR) coupled with AI is transforming the way students learn. VR simulations can recreate real-world scenarios, providing immersive experiences that enhance understanding and engagement. AI algorithms can analyze students’ behavior in VR environments, allowing educators to identify areas for improvement and customize learning experiences.

Interesting Fact #4: AI for Grading and Assessments
Grading and assessments can be time-consuming for educators. AI-powered systems can automate this process, providing quick and accurate evaluations. By freeing up teachers’ time, AI enables them to focus on providing targeted feedback and personalized support to students.

Interesting Fact #5: AI for Career Guidance
AI algorithms can analyze vast amounts of data on job trends, industry requirements, and individual skills. By leveraging this information, AI-powered career guidance systems can provide personalized recommendations and help students make informed choices about their educational and professional paths.

Interesting Fact #6: AI for Special Education
AI is playing a critical role in supporting students with special needs. Smart systems can adapt to individual learning styles, provide real-time feedback, and offer assistance tailored to specific challenges. AI-powered tools are proving to be effective in creating inclusive and accessible learning environments.

Interesting Fact #7: Ethical Considerations in AI Education
As AI becomes more integrated into education, it is essential to address ethical considerations. From data privacy to algorithmic biases, educators must ensure that AI systems are transparent, fair, and aligned with ethical standards. Teaching students about the ethical implications of AI is also crucial in preparing them for the future workplace.

Q1: Will AI replace teachers?
A1: AI will not replace teachers but rather augment their role. AI can automate routine tasks, provide personalized feedback, and adapt lessons, allowing teachers to focus on higher-order skills such as critical thinking and creativity.

Q2: How can AI enhance personalized learning?
A2: AI algorithms can analyze student data, identify learning patterns, and provide tailored content. By adapting to individual needs, AI enhances personalized learning experiences, improving engagement and learning outcomes.

Q3: Are there any risks associated with AI in education?
A3: Yes, there are risks such as data privacy concerns, algorithmic biases, and over-reliance on technology. It is crucial to address these risks and ensure ethical and responsible use of AI in education.

Q4: Can AI support students with special needs?
A4: Absolutely. AI-powered tools can adapt to individual learning styles, provide real-time feedback, and offer tailored assistance, making education more inclusive and accessible for students with special needs.

Q5: How can AI help in career guidance?
A5: AI algorithms can analyze job trends, industry requirements, and individual skills to provide personalized career recommendations. AI-powered career guidance systems help students make informed choices about their educational and professional paths.

Q6: Will AI increase educational inequality?
A6: There is a risk of increasing inequality if access to AI-powered education tools is not equitable. Efforts should be made to ensure that all students, regardless of their socioeconomic backgrounds, have access to AI-driven educational resources.

Q7: Can AI replace human creativity and critical thinking?
A7: AI can assist in creative and critical thinking processes but cannot entirely replace human capabilities. AI algorithms are based on existing data, while human creativity involves thinking outside the box and generating new ideas.

Q8: How can educators prepare for the AI-powered future workplace?
A8: Educators should embrace AI as a tool for enhancing teaching and learning, stay updated on AI advancements, and develop digital literacy skills to effectively integrate AI into the curriculum.

Q9: What ethical considerations should be taken into account when using AI in education?
A9: Ethical considerations include data privacy, transparency of algorithms, fairness, and accountability. Educators must ensure that AI systems are used responsibly and align with ethical standards.

Q10: Can AI completely replace traditional classrooms?
A10: While AI can enhance traditional classrooms, complete replacement is unlikely. Human interaction, collaboration, and social learning remain crucial aspects of education that AI cannot fully replicate.

Q11: Will AI reduce the demand for certain professions?
A11: AI may automate certain tasks, leading to a shift in job requirements. However, new job opportunities will arise in AI development, maintenance, and ethical considerations, creating a need for professionals in these fields.

Q12: Is AI in education only for developed countries?
A12: Efforts are being made to ensure access to AI-powered education tools globally. While there may be disparities in implementation, the goal is to make AI in education accessible to students worldwide.

Q13: Can AI replace human empathy in education?
A13: AI cannot replicate human empathy, which plays a crucial role in education. While AI can provide personalized feedback and support, human educators are essential for emotional support and understanding individual needs.

Q14: How can AI contribute to lifelong learning?
A14: AI can provide personalized recommendations, identify knowledge gaps, and facilitate continuous learning throughout one’s life. AI-powered platforms can offer relevant content and adaptive learning experiences tailored to individual needs.
